Reporting a vulnerability

Please do not open a public issue for security problems. Instead:

  • Use GitHub's private reporting: Security → Report a vulnerability on this repo, or
  • Email arunkt.bm14@gmail.com with details and a reproduction.

You'll get an acknowledgement within 72 hours. Fixes ship as patch releases and are credited in the changelog unless you prefer otherwise.

Scope notes for reporters

Areas we consider security-relevant in a local-first tool:

  • File-write safety: any way to make DejaVu write outside a managed block, outside the repo/machine-layer boundaries, or to lose ledger content.
  • Untrusted repo input: DECISIONS.md arrives via git clone — its detect: regexes are executed (bounded to 1,000 chars/line by design) and its content is parsed. Bypassing those bounds is in scope.
  • The machine layer: anything that leaks ~/.dejavu (personal context) into a repository working tree or commit.

DejaVu makes no network calls at runtime and collects no data — reports about telemetry/exfiltration would therefore be highest severity.
